While on a sit the pet is the sitter’s responsibility and should not be given to any third party unless instructed to do so directly by the owner or written in the welcome guide with the name and details of the person concerned.

I would never give the animal to anyone else unless I cleared it with the owner first. You never know. Maybe the owner doesn’t normally let the child play with the dog because she’s too rough or there is a bad history there. You’re responsible for the dog. You wouldn’t just give a child to some random person.
